The Charles Street Centre is a Pupil Referral Unit and is part of Kent's Behaviour Support Service.
The Centre is a Key Stage 4 provision supporting secondary school pupils in the West Kent Area who have emotional and / or behavioural difficulties. It offers a curriculum specifically designed to assist this client group into either further education, training or employment.
The aim is to build self-confidence in pupils enabling them to develop feelings of self worth. This in turn will help them to gain knowledge and skills relevant to life in a fast changing world. Pupils are encourages to maximise their potential.
A working environment is provided which is supportive, encourages positive relationships and emphasizes the differences between acceptable and unacceptable responses. The aim of the Centre is to improve pupils standards and attainments, to help them with study skills and techniques, and to provide them with a wide range of cultural experiences.
